It is essential to adhere to the guidelines of the manufacturer for assembly and maintenance. This will ensure the bunk bed has been built correctly and that there aren't any parts loose that could be thrown off and cause a hazard. It is also essential to keep the bunk bed away from ceiling fans and lighting fixtures, as well as anything else that could be a potential fall or tripping hazard.

You must also be sure to supervise your children at all times, particularly when they are on the upper bunk. This is particularly true when they are younger than the age of six. You can also keep an extra nightlight in the bottom bunk to help your children see the ladder when they need to get out of bed in the middle of the night.

It is also a good idea to periodically examine the condition of the bunk bed for any signs of wear and tear. If you notice any problems it is essential to address them prior to your child using the bunk bed again. You should also teach your child how to use the ladder correctly. This will help prevent them from being injured or snagged when climbing up the ladder or jumping off the top bunk. You should also regularly dust and clean the bunk bed so that it looks new.
